FAQs of Stainless Steel Biological Safety Cabinet:
Q: How does the HEPA filter in this safety cabinet enhance laboratory safety?
A: The HEPA filter, with an efficiency of 99.99% at 0.3 micron, captures airborne contaminants, ensuring both user and sample protection. It maintains a sterile environment by filtering the air that circulates within the cabinet, minimizing the risk of cross-contamination.
Q: What applications is this biological safety cabinet most suitable for?
A: This cabinet is ideal for clinical, pharmaceutical, and microbiological laboratories. It is designed for handling sensitive procedures such as cell culture and sample preparation that require high standards of cleanliness and containment.
Q: When should the UV germicidal lamp be used in the cabinet?
A: The UV germicidal lamp is used after completing work, usually when the cabinet is not occupied, to disinfect the interior surfaces and eliminate potential biological contaminants, maintaining a safe workspace between uses.
Q: Where can this stainless steel safety cabinet be installed?
A: It can be installed in various laboratory environments, including research facilities, hospitals, and pharmaceutical production areas. Proper installation should ensure a level surface with access to single-phase 220 V / 50 Hz power supply and adequate space for operation and maintenance.
Q: What is the process of operating the cabinets airflow system?
A: The vertical laminar airflow system draws air through the HEPA filter and directs it evenly over the work surface, creating an aseptic working area. Air velocity can be precisely set via the microprocessor control panel to ensure optimal containment and product protection.
Q: How does the ergonomic design benefit daily laboratory operations?
A: Ergonomic features, such as the manual sliding sash with counterweight and seamless work surface, promote comfortable, efficient, and safe operation. These elements reduce operator fatigue and simplify cleaning, making routine laboratory tasks more manageable.
